Charles Barber & Sons , Northwich, Cheshire, CW9 5LR
07511 585489
23.31 miles
Wincham Lane, Northwich, Cheshire, CW9 6DE
07912 218949
23.79 miles
6 Rutland Road, Manchester, Greater Manchester, M31 4NP
0161 775 6204
25.02 miles
The Mobile Car Wash, Manchester, Greater Manchester, M44 5BG
0161 7761981
25.16 miles